District 48 Junior Baseball All-Stars wrapped up a strong week of competition in Portola, with Quincy emerging as the 2026 District 48 Junior Baseball champions.
Quincy earned the tournament title and will now advance to the next level of All-Star play.
Intermountain and Sierra Valley also received praise for their performances throughout the tournament. Organizers say every team represented District 48 with strong sportsmanship, determination, and heart, helping deliver a week filled with competitive games, standout plays, and lasting memories for players and families.
Feather River Little League extended its thanks to the many volunteers who helped make the tournament possible, including concession workers, food and supply donors, coaches, umpires, players, and community members who turned out to support the event.
Officials say the success of the tournament would not have been possible without the strong community turnout and support in the stands throughout the week.
While the District 48 tournament has concluded, the All-Star season continues, with Feather River players still competing in Section-level tournaments in the weeks ahead.
Quincy now moves forward as District 48 champions, while organizers say they’re already looking ahead to another strong showing of youth baseball next season.
